Transaction 502889c30c3f8aab2f28b6e9563ba38271a698c41276c8397588940bdfd5986d

1 Input
2 Outputs
  • 502889c30c3f8aab2f28b6e9563ba38271a698c41276c8397588940bdfd5986d:0
  • value  260066
    address  3LKEkfu3auHF3UpCrVahUuQJgn6kxLoc4X
  • 502889c30c3f8aab2f28b6e9563ba38271a698c41276c8397588940bdfd5986d:1
  • value  27177255
    address  1NYfSi7oUAE7J5TNFSkyMD4siGMthKmeTB